Published by Dial Press, New York., 1964
Seller: Peter Ellis, Bookseller, ABA, ILAB, London, United Kingdom
First Edition
First edition. Octavo. pp xviii, 121. Laid in is the 16-page programme for the Actors Studio production of the play which was directed by Burgess Meredith and featured among the actors the author's younger brother David. This was Baldwin's second play and the first to be staged in New York.Signed on the front free endpaper by the author and also by his brother and two other members of the cast, Al Freeman and Diana Sands. On the same page is a gift inscription dated Aug. 8, 1964.Some faint spotting to front endpapers. Near fine in very good dustwrapper rubbed and slightly chipped at the edges.
